The registered agent is responsible for receiving and important legal and tax documents including: service of process, franchise tax forms and annual report forms. When there is no one from the company working in the state of incorporation or registration (which often happens for companies incorporated in Delaware), then a professional registered agent should be used. If your company is incorporated in a state where you’re doing business, an officer, director, or employee can act as your corporation’s registered agent. The agent’s name and office address are included in the articles of incorporation to give public notice of where to send important documents to your business entity. ![]() ![]() With the exception of the State of New York, state laws require corporations and LLCs to maintain a registered agent in any state that a company does business. Failure to properly maintain a registered agent can affect a company negatively by leading to a loss of goodstanding status and ability to legally carry on business. The registered agent for a business entity may be an individual member of the company, or (more often) a third party, such as the organization’s lawyer or a service company. The registered agent’s address may also be where the state will send annual reports, annual tax notices, or other notice, for the yearly renewal of the business entity’s charter. When an existing company applies for authority to do business in another state, it will also need registered agent service in that other state. Having a registered agent and registered address within the state of formation is a requirement to form a new company. A registered agent, also known as a resident agent or statutory agent, is a business or individual designated to receive service of process (SOP) when a business entity (such as a corporation or limited liability company) is a party in a legal action such as a lawsuit or summons.
